1. Size and Complexity: The size and complexity of the site can greatly impact the duration of the excavation. Larger sites with multiple features and layers of occupation typically require longer excavation periods.
2. Excavation Methods: The methods used for excavation can influence the pace of work. Traditional methods involving hand tools may be slower, while mechanized methods using machinery can expedite the process.
3. Number of Archaeologists and Support Staff: The size and expertise of the excavation team play a crucial role. With more archaeologists and support personnel, work can progress more quickly.
4. Site Conditions: The physical environment and conditions at the dig site can affect the progress of excavation. Factors like terrain, weather, vegetation, and soil characteristics can impact the pace of work.
5. Research Objectives and Funding: The specific research goals and the availability of funding can influence the duration of an excavation. Projects with extensive research questions and adequate resources may require longer excavation periods.
6. Regulatory Considerations: Legal requirements, permits, and collaborations with local authorities can impact the excavation schedule. Delays may occur due to permitting processes, consultations with stakeholders, or the involvement of multiple institutions.
7. Unexpected Discoveries: Unforeseen finds, such as well-preserved artifacts or features, may require additional time for careful documentation and excavation.
Given these factors, it's difficult to provide a specific timeframe for excavating an archaeological dig site.
